Frequently Asked Questions
Has the White House banned staff from betting on prediction markets?
In March 2026 the White House sent staff an email warning against using nonpublic information to wager on platforms such as Kalshi and Polymarket.
Is the White House reviewing CFTC rules for prediction markets?
Yes. As of May 27, 2026, the CFTC transmitted its event-contract proposal to the White House for regulatory review under the Administrative Procedure Act.
What happened at the White House meeting on the Polymarket Clarity Act?
On June 10, 2026, administration officials met with about 20 attendees to discuss developer protections in the bill and illicit-finance issues raised by law-enforcement officials.
Has the White House taken a position on congressional bans on prediction-market trading?
Senate Majority Leader Schumer has urged the White House to adopt the Senate's ban on members, staff, and officials trading on prediction markets; no final White House action has been confirmed.
Does the White House support CFTC oversight of Kalshi and Polymarket?
President Trump has sided with the CFTC in the federal-state oversight dispute and called for a 'future-proof' crypto market structure.
